Interwell Connectivity Identification And Analysis Of Low Permeability Reservoir In Block Z28

Interwell connectivity research is an important part of reservoir evaluation and the foundation of oilfield development and management.With further development,injection pressures of Z28 low-permeability reservoir developed for long-term water injection,located in the southwestern Ordos Basin,has continued to rise,the contradictions between the layers have intensified,water drive conditions has worsen,and the development situation has become severe.Therefore,identifying the interwell connectivity is the key to investigate the injection-production relationship.In order to propose an effective injection-production program,it is necessary to systematically identify and analyze reservoir interwell connectivity.Based on the fine division of the small layer of the study area,this paper used the dynamic and static methods to research the interwell connectivity.Firstly,through the analysis of reservoir grid diagrams,the method of qualitative and quantitative representation of static connectivity was established based on the control degree of waterflood and connectivity resistance of well groups.Secondly,based on the analysis of the intrinsic relationship of injection-production dynamic data,a grey correlation model and a multiple linear regression model were established,and through the in-depth study of the influencing factors of the injection signal's time delay and attenuation,a first-order linear system method was constructed,thus the multiple linear regression model was improved.Then,using the different reservoir models established,the above three models were simulated and compared,and the results show that the improved multiple linear regression model is practical and more reliable.Finally,the interwell connectivity analysis was performed using the T30-29 well group as an example,and the development project was designed based on the research results.The interwell connectivity identification method established in this paper has certain guiding significance for the low permeability oilfield water injection development.
